/illumos-gate/usr/src/cmd/cmd-inet/sbin/dhcpagent/ |
H A D | renew.c | 111 * If there isn't an async event pending, or if we can cancel the one 216 * If there isn't an async event pending, or if we can cancel the one 335 const char *event; local 375 * If it doesn't, then this is an "expire" event. Otherwise, if some 376 * valid leases remain, it's a "loss" event. The SOMEEXP case can 380 event = EVENT_LOSS6; 382 event = EVENT_EXPIRE6; 384 event = EVENT_EXPIRE; 392 (void) script_start(dsmp, event, dhcp_finish_expire, lif, NULL);
|
H A D | script_handler.c | 114 * const char *: the event name 120 run_script(dhcp_smach_t *dsmp, const char *event, int fd) argument 145 (void) execl(path, name, dsmp->dsm_name, event, NULL); 273 * const char *: the event name 282 script_start(dhcp_smach_t *dsmp, const char *event, argument 328 run_script(dsmp, event, fds[1]); 354 dsmp->dsm_script_event = event;
|
/illumos-gate/usr/src/cmd/uadmin/ |
H A D | uadmin.c | 66 adt_event_data_t *event = NULL; /* event to be generated */ local 92 /* set up audit session and event */ 126 (event = adt_alloc_event(ah, event_id)) == NULL) { 127 (void) fprintf(stderr, "%s: can't allocate audit event\n", 223 if (event != NULL) { 226 event->adt_uadmin_shutdown.fcn = fcn_id; 227 event->adt_uadmin_shutdown.mdep = (char *)mdep; 230 event->adt_uadmin_reboot.fcn = fcn_id; 231 event [all...] |
/illumos-gate/usr/src/lib/libc/port/sys/ |
H A D | epoll.c | 120 epoll_ctl(int epfd, int op, int fd, struct epoll_event *event) argument 136 * remove the event and another to add it back. 148 events = event->events; 166 epoll[i].dpep_data = event->data.u64;
|
/illumos-gate/usr/src/lib/libnwam/common/ |
H A D | libnwam_events.c | 47 * Implementation of event notification mechanism used by the GUI and 50 * and applications block waiting for a new event to be delivered in 52 * one per event client. The event mechanism has to be resilient to 53 * nwamd restarts so that clients do not lose the event connection. 82 nwam_event_free(nwam_event_t event) argument 84 if (event != NULL) 85 free(event); 89 * Get next event in queue. 95 nwam_event_t event; local 223 nwam_event_send(nwam_event_t event) argument [all...] |
/illumos-gate/usr/src/lib/libbsm/common/ |
H A D | audit_crontab.c | 60 au_event_t event; local 112 event = (create) ? AUE_crontab_create : AUE_crontab_mod; 113 aug_save_event(event);
|
H A D | audit_ftpd.c | 218 au_event_t event, 240 return (au_preselect(event, &mask, sorf, AU_PRS_REREAD)); 215 selected( uid_t uid, char *locuser, au_event_t event, int err) argument
|
H A D | audit_rexd.c | 52 static au_event_t event; variable 81 selected(uid, user, event, sf) 84 au_event_t event; 106 return (au_preselect(event, &mask, sorf, AU_PRS_REREAD)); 114 event = AUE_rexd; 189 if (!selected(uid, user, event, -1)) 260 if (au_close(rd, 1, event) < 0) { 315 if (!selected(uid, user, event, 0)) 378 if (au_close(rd, 1, event) < 0) {
|
/illumos-gate/usr/src/cmd/newgrp/ |
H A D | newgrp.c | 210 adt_event_data_t *event; local 216 if ((event = adt_alloc_event(ah, ADT_newgrp_login)) == NULL) { 220 event->adt_newgrp_login.groupname = gname; 223 if (adt_put_event(event, sorf, sorf) != 0) { 227 adt_free_event(event);
|
/illumos-gate/usr/src/cmd/fm/eversholt/common/ |
H A D | escparse.y | 91 %type <np> eventlist event nork norkexpr globid propbody 111 | EVENT event nvpairlist ';' 113 | ENGINE event nvpairlist ';' 242 eventlist: event 243 | eventlist ',' event 247 event : ename epname eexprlist label 369 * a path or an event. they show up as functions in the parse tree. 375 | COUNT '(' event ')'
|
/illumos-gate/usr/src/cmd/fm/modules/sun4v/etm/ |
H A D | etm_filter.c | 307 etm_filter_handle_ldom_event(fmd_hdl_t *hdl, etm_async_event_type_t event, argument 315 switch (event) {
|
/illumos-gate/usr/src/cmd/scadm/sparc/mpxu/common/ |
H A D | eventlog.c | 52 int event; local 57 event = eventId &0x0000ffff; 61 alertMessage = alertCategory[event]; 109 * This function will expand the base message for the category/event 192 /* Print the event log messages */ 306 * if the event at the original sequence number is no 320 /* Print the event log messages */
|
/illumos-gate/usr/src/cmd/cmd-inet/lib/nwamd/ |
H A D | main.c | 73 * The general structure of the code is as a set of event source threads 74 * which feed events into the event handling thread. Some of these events 299 nwamd_event_t event; local 308 event = nwamd_event_init_shutdown(); 309 if (event == NULL) 310 pfail("nwamd could not create shutdown event, exiting"); 311 nwamd_event_enqueue(event); 319 nwamd_event_t event; local 383 * Create the event queue before starting event source [all...] |
/illumos-gate/usr/src/cmd/hal/tools/ |
H A D | hal-storage-zpool.c | 58 adt_event_data_t *event; local 64 if ((event = adt_alloc_event(ah, event_id)) == NULL) { 71 event->adt_pool_export.auth_used = (char *)auth_used; 72 event->adt_pool_export.pool = (char *)pool; 73 event->adt_pool_export.device = (char *)device; 76 event->adt_pool_import.auth_used = (char *)auth_used; 77 event->adt_pool_import.pool = (char *)pool; 78 event->adt_pool_import.device = (char *)device; 85 if (adt_put_event(event, ADT_SUCCESS, ADT_SUCCESS) != 0) { 89 if (adt_put_event(event, ADT_FAILUR [all...] |
/illumos-gate/usr/src/cmd/isns/isnsd/ |
H A D | isns_scn.h | 36 uint32_t event; member in struct:scn_raw 86 uint32_t event; member in struct:scn
|
/illumos-gate/usr/src/cmd/svc/common/ |
H A D | notify_params.c | 246 /* for each event e print all notification parameters */ 286 listnotify_print(nvlist_t *nvl, const char *event) argument 306 if (event == NULL) { 320 /* this is FMA event nvlist */ 330 params_type_print(p, event, fmri);
|
/illumos-gate/usr/src/uts/common/fs/ctfs/ |
H A D | ctfs_ctl.c | 192 uint64_t event; local 202 if (copyin((void *)arg, &event, sizeof (uint64_t))) 205 error = contract_ack(ct, event, ack); 213 if (copyin((void *)arg, &event, sizeof (uint64_t))) 215 error = contract_qack(ct, event);
|
/illumos-gate/usr/src/uts/common/io/ib/mgt/ibmf/ |
H A D | ibmf_handlers.c | 36 ibt_async_event_t *event); 50 ibt_async_code_t code, ibt_async_event_t *event) 57 tnf_uint, code, code, tnf_opaque, hca_guid, event->ev_hca_guid, 58 tnf_uint, port, event->ev_port); 63 ibmf_saa_impl_ibt_async_handler(code, event); 70 ibmf_i_callback_clients(event->ev_hca_guid, IBMF_CI_OFFLINE); 78 if (cip->ci_node_guid == event->ev_hca_guid) { 112 ibt_qp_hdl_t qphdl = (ibt_qp_hdl_t)event->ev_chan_hdl; 121 * An SQD event is received. We match the QP handle provided 151 IBMF_TNF_TRACE, "", "%s, ignoring event\ 49 ibmf_ibt_async_handler(void *clnt_private, ibt_hca_hdl_t hca_hdl, ibt_async_code_t code, ibt_async_event_t *event) argument [all...] |
/illumos-gate/usr/src/uts/common/io/scsi/adapters/iscsi/ |
H A D | iscsi_cmd.c | 32 iscsi_cmd_event_t event, void *arg); 34 iscsi_cmd_event_t event, void *arg); 36 iscsi_cmd_event_t event, void *arg); 38 iscsi_cmd_event_t event, void *arg); 40 iscsi_cmd_event_t event, void *arg); 42 iscsi_cmd_event_t event, void *arg); 44 static char *iscsi_cmd_event_str(iscsi_cmd_event_t event); 78 * and the associated event affecting the command. 182 iscsi_cmd_state_machine(iscsi_cmd_t *icmdp, iscsi_cmd_event_t event, void *arg) argument 189 DTRACE_PROBE3(event, iscsi_cmd_ 308 iscsi_cmd_state_free(iscsi_cmd_t *icmdp, iscsi_cmd_event_t event, void *arg) argument 364 iscsi_cmd_state_pending(iscsi_cmd_t *icmdp, iscsi_cmd_event_t event, void *arg) argument 719 iscsi_cmd_state_active(iscsi_cmd_t *icmdp, iscsi_cmd_event_t event, void *arg) argument 1142 iscsi_cmd_state_aborting(iscsi_cmd_t *icmdp, iscsi_cmd_event_t event, void *arg) argument 1234 iscsi_cmd_state_idm_aborting(iscsi_cmd_t *icmdp, iscsi_cmd_event_t event, void *arg) argument 1316 iscsi_cmd_state_completed(iscsi_cmd_t *icmdp, iscsi_cmd_event_t event, void *arg) argument 1376 iscsi_cmd_event_str(iscsi_cmd_event_t event) argument [all...] |
/illumos-gate/usr/src/uts/common/io/xge/hal/include/ |
H A D | xgehal-driver.h | 32 #include "xgehal-event.h" 108 * @event_type: HAL- or ULD-defined event type. Note that HAL 113 * xge_hal_uld_cbs_t{} structure) each time immediately after an event 122 * function xge_uld_event_f - ULD event callback. 123 * @item: ULD-defined event, item of the xge_queue_t. 125 * ULD event callback. 129 * an unkown event type it simply invokes the event callback 186 * @event: See xge_uld_event_f{}. 209 xge_uld_event_f event; member in struct:xge_hal_uld_cbs_t [all...] |
/illumos-gate/usr/src/uts/sun4u/io/pci/ |
H A D | pci_counters.c | 104 int event; local 126 * Write event names and their associated pcr masks. The 130 for (event = 0; event < num_ev - 1; event++) { 131 pic_named_data[event].value.ui64 = 132 (ev_array[event].pcr_mask << pic_shift); 134 kstat_named_init(&pic_named_data[event], 135 ev_array[event].event_name, 142 pic_named_data[event] [all...] |
/illumos-gate/usr/src/uts/sun4u/opl/io/pcicmu/ |
H A D | pcmu_counters.c | 92 int event; local 113 * Write event names and their associated pcr masks. The 117 for (event = 0; event < num_ev - 1; event++) { 118 pic_named_data[event].value.ui64 = 119 (ev_array[event].pcr_mask << pic_shift); 121 kstat_named_init(&pic_named_data[event], 122 ev_array[event].event_name, KSTAT_DATA_UINT64); 128 pic_named_data[event] [all...] |
/illumos-gate/usr/src/uts/intel/io/dktp/controller/ata/ |
H A D | atapi_fsm.c | 49 uchar_t event); 58 uchar_t event) 61 (void *)ata_ctlp->ac_data, state, event)); 81 * Given the current state and the current event this 83 * table I've left room for the invalid event codes: 0, 2, and 7. 112 * Give the current state and the current event this table 687 uchar_t event; local 753 * into an event code which is used to index the 756 event = ATAPI_EVENT(status, intr_reason); 759 * determine the action for this event 55 atapi_fsm_error( ata_ctl_t *ata_ctlp, uchar_t state, uchar_t event) argument [all...] |
/illumos-gate/usr/src/cmd/lp/cmd/lpsched/ |
H A D | schedule.c | 41 int event, member in struct:later 61 static char *_event_name(int event) argument 67 if ((event < 0) || (event > EV_FORM_MESSAGE)) 70 return (_names[event]); 79 schedule(int event, ...) argument 96 syslog(LOG_DEBUG, "schedule(%s)", _event_name(event)); 101 va_start (ap, event); 112 switch (event) { 117 schedule (EV_LATER, 1, event, pp [all...] |
/illumos-gate/usr/src/cmd/smbsrv/smbd/ |
H A D | smbd_logon.c | 79 * user, start an audit session and audit the event. 87 adt_event_data_t *event; local 139 if ((event = adt_alloc_event(ah, ADT_smbd_session)) == NULL) { 162 adt_free_event(event); 168 event->adt_smbd_session.domain = domain; 169 event->adt_smbd_session.username = username; 170 event->adt_smbd_session.sid = sid; 172 if (adt_put_event(event, status, retval)) 175 adt_free_event(event); 225 * logoff for this user on the session, audit the event an 233 adt_event_data_t *event; local [all...] |